About Teradici
Teradici is a company based in Burnaby (Canada) founded in 2004 was acquired by HP in July 2021.. Teradici has raised $44.82 million across 4 funding rounds from investors including HP, BDC and Alloy Ventures. Teradici offers products and services including Anyware Trusted Endpoints, HP Anyware Management Console, Remote Workstation Card, and Zero Clients. Teradici operates in a competitive market with competitors including Parallels, Workspot, CloudShare, Systancia and Dizzion, among others.

What does Teradici do?
Offers PCoIP and remote desktop solutions. It provides a protocol that delivers an uncompromising, virtual desktop experience. Its PCoIP products include zero clients, optimized thin clients, hardware accelerator, remote workstation Card, Workstation Access Software, and management Console. It also offers cloud services such as VDI, DaaS, and Remote Workstation. It serves and Government, Education, Financial Services, Healthcare, Media Entertainment, Architecture, Engineering and Construction industries.
